Vim features and specs

  • Efficiency
    Once learned, Vim can significantly speed up text editing with its modal editing, keyboard shortcuts, and commands that allow for quick navigation and manipulation of text.
  • Lightweight
    Vim is a very lightweight editor, consuming minimal system resources, making it highly performant even on systems with lower specifications.
  • Customizability
    Vim is highly configurable and extensible through plugins and user-defined settings, allowing users to tailor the editor to their specific needs.
  • Ubiquity
    Vim is available on almost every Unix-like system and even on Windows, making it a ubiquitous tool that you can rely on being available in most environments.
  • Support for Multiple Programming Languages
    Vim supports a wide range of programming languages out of the box and offers syntax highlighting, which can be enhanced through plugins.
  • Powerful Search and Replace
    Vim offers robust searching and replacing functionalities, including support for regular expressions, which can be a powerful tool for developers.

Possible disadvantages of Vim

  • Steep Learning Curve
    Vim's modal editing and extensive set of commands can be daunting for new users, requiring significant time and effort to master.
  • Minimal Default Config
    The default configuration of Vim is quite minimalistic, which may necessitate additional setup and customization to meet modern development needs.
  • Limited GUI
    Vim primarily operates in a terminal, and while there are graphical variants like GVim, they are not as feature-rich or user-friendly as modern GUI editors.
  • Plugin Management
    While Vim is highly extensible, managing and configuring plugins can be cumbersome compared to more modern editors that offer integrated plugin management.
  • Inconsistent Behavior Across Platforms
    There may be inconsistencies in behavior or available features of Vim across different operating systems, which can complicate its use in certain environments.
  • Lack of Integrated Modern Features
    Vim lacks some modern IDE features like integrated debugging, advanced code introspection, and refined autocompletion, which often require third-party plugins to achieve.

  • regular Vim has lua?!
    Lua is quite small, encouraging distros to include it. The ubuntu gvim has, and the gvim AppImage linked from vim.org does. The default Makefile from github is set up to not include it, but you can uncomment one line there to get it. Source: over 3 years ago
  • is there a way to make highlighted text persistent after quit when using something like [match Search /\%'.line('.').'l/] ?
    I've not used vimwiki locally (tho I'm old enough to remember the Vim wiki on vim.org :), but I think what you are wanting to do is extend vimwiki's syntax file. I presume it installs one at $VIMRUNTIM/syntax or or ~/.vim/syntax. If this sounds right, then create a ~/.vim/after/syntax/vimwiki.vim file and place your match command in there. Then everytime you open a vimwiki file it should apply your... Source: over 3 years ago
